Silver Touch Technologies Limited has announced its un-audited standalone and consolidated financial results for the first quarter ended June 30, 2026, alongside recommendations for a final dividend of Rs. 0.10 per equity share (5%) for the financial year ended March 31, 2026. On a standalone basis, the company reported total income of Rs. 7,286.07 Lakhs and a net profit of Rs. 1,009.00 Lakhs for the quarter. Comparing the standalone performance sequentially with the previous quarter ended March 31, 2026, revenue from operations decreased by 20.18% (from Rs. 8,951.19 Lakhs to Rs. 7,145.09 Lakhs) and net profit decreased by 29.16% (from Rs. 1,424.29 Lakhs to Rs. 1,009.00 Lakhs). However, on a year-on-year basis compared to the corresponding quarter ended June 30, 2025, revenue from operations increased by 23.17% (from Rs. 5,801.08 Lakhs to Rs. 7,145.09 Lakhs) and net profit surged significantly by 135.54% (from Rs. 428.38 Lakhs to Rs. 1,009.00 Lakhs).

Silver Touch Technologies Limited, established in 1995, is a prominent IT services and solutions provider headquartered in Ahmedabad, India. The company specializes in custom software development, digital transformation, cloud computing, enterprise resource planning (ERP), e-Governance, and emerging artificial intelligence solutions for an international clientele spanning multiple industries.
